Are there psychological effects from Rolfing?

While Rolfing is primarily concerned with structural modifications, any change in the physical body affects the whole person. A shift in structure alters the way you relate to the world. Sometimes this is physical experience, as when your head moves up over your torso, changing your line of sight and modifying your view of the world. Just as often, changes are less physical but just as profound after a session, you might feel you ve let go of something and can work with an old fear in a new way. Rolfing helps people access patterns of holding that are emotional as well as physical. As such, Rolfing is an excellent complement to psychotherapy and other personal development work.
